Database Performance Analyst in Kentucky Career Overview
As a Database Performance Analyst, you engage with the critical task of ensuring that database systems operate efficiently and effectively. Your role involves monitoring and analyzing performance metrics, identifying issues, and implementing solutions to enhance overall performance. Key aspects of your job include:
Performance Monitoring: You regularly assess database systems to track their performance and identify areas for improvement. This involves analyzing various parameters such as query response times, resource utilization, and overall system throughput.
Issue Resolution: When performance problems arise, you are responsible for diagnosing the root causes and developing strategies to address them. This may involve tuning queries, optimizing database configurations, or recommending hardware upgrades.
Collaboration: You work closely with other IT professionals, including database administrators, developers, and system architects. Your insights help teams design and implement systems that not only meet current demands but are also scalable for future growth.
Reporting: Generating reports that outline performance trends and metrics is a vital part of your role. These reports help stakeholders understand system performance and guide decision-making regarding database management and resource allocation.
Staying Current: In a rapidly changing technological environment, you stay updated on the latest industry trends, tools, and best practices. This knowledge enables you to implement advanced solutions that ensure optimal database performance.
Your contributions are significant in supporting the overall efficiency and effectiveness of data management in various industries across Kentucky, ensuring that organizations can leverage their data resources to meet business objectives.
Database Performance Analyst Salary in Kentucky
Data sourced from Career One Stop, provided by the BLS Occupational Employment and Wage Statistics wage estimates.
Required Education To Become a Database Performance Analyst in Kentucky
To become a Database Performance Analyst in Kentucky, you will typically need to obtain a relevant educational background. The following degree programs are particularly beneficial:
Data Modeling and Database Administration
This program focuses on the principles of data organization, database design, and management systems, providing you with the foundational knowledge necessary for analyzing and optimizing database performance.Computer Science
Pursuing a degree in computer science will equip you with essential programming skills and a comprehensive understanding of algorithms, data structures, and computer systems architecture, all of which are vital for a career in database analysis.Database
A specialized degree in database studies will cover various aspects of database technology, enabling you to understand data storage, retrieval, and systems optimization, which are key components of performance analysis.Data Science
A degree in data science provides a robust framework in statistical analysis, machine learning, and data manipulation, empowering you to extract insights from databases and improve their performance.Management Information Systems
This degree focuses on the integration of technology and business processes, preparing you to understand the organizational impact of database management and performance, as well as the skills to assess and implement effective information systems.
In addition to formal education, you may benefit from further training through certifications related to database management and performance optimization, which can enhance your qualifications in this field.
Best Schools to become a Database Performance Analyst in Kentucky 2024
University of Maryland-College Park
University of Southern California
University of Illinois Urbana-Champaign
Oregon State University
University of California-Irvine
Arizona State University Campus Immersion
- Design strategies for enterprise databases, data warehouse systems, and multidimensional networks.
- Set standards for database operations, programming, query processes, and security.
- Model, design, and construct large relational databases or data warehouses.
- Create and optimize data models for warehouse infrastructure and workflow.
- Integrate new systems with existing warehouse structure and refine system performance and functionality.
Database Performance Analyst Required Skills and Competencies in Kentucky
Database Management Proficiency: You should effectively understand various database management systems (DBMS) such as Oracle, SQL Server, MySQL, or PostgreSQL. Familiarity with both relational and non-relational databases is essential.
Performance Tuning and Optimization: Aptitude in identifying performance bottlenecks and applying optimization techniques is important. This includes monitoring and analyzing SQL queries, indexing strategies, and configuration settings.
SQL Expertise: Proficient in writing and optimizing SQL queries. You need to know how to use SQL in both functional and analytical contexts to manage and manipulate data efficiently.
Analytical Skills: Strong analytical abilities are necessary for interpreting performance data, identifying trends, and making data-driven decisions. This often involves using various tools and metrics to assess database performance.
Problem-Solving Skills: You must be adept at troubleshooting issues, diagnosing causes of slow performance, and implementing effective solutions. Creativity in your approach to resolving database-related challenges is beneficial.
Attention to Detail: Being detail-oriented is important for monitoring performance indicators and ensuring database integrity. Small misconfigurations can lead to significant performance issues.
Knowledge of Scripting Languages: Familiarity with scripting languages such as Python, Bash, or PowerShell can facilitate automation of repetitive tasks and improve overall workflow efficiency.
System Administration Understanding: A solid foundation in system administration principles can help you understand how databases interact with operating systems and hardware. Awareness of resource allocation, memory management, and server health is valuable.
Collaboration and Communication Skills: You should communicate effectively with team members, stakeholders, and possibly clients to gather requirements, present findings, and explain technical details to non-technical audiences.
Data Security Awareness: Knowledge of security practices pertinent to database management, including encryption, access controls, and vulnerability assessments, is essential for protecting sensitive data.
Project Management Ability: Skills in project management help you balance multiple tasks and priorities in a dynamic environment. Familiarity with methodologies such as Agile or Scrum can be an asset.
Continuous Learning Orientation: You should be committed to keeping abreast of the latest industry trends, tools, and technologies in database performance and management to ensure you are using the best practices available.
Job Duties for Database Performance Analysts
Collaborate with system architects, software architects, design analysts, and others to understand business or industry requirements.
Develop and document database architectures.
Develop database architectural strategies at the modeling, design and implementation stages to address business or industry requirements.
Data base management system software
- Amazon DynamoDB
- Elasticsearch
Data base user interface and query software
- Apache Hive
- Blackboard software
Web platform development software
- React
- Spring Framework
Basic Skills
- Reading work related information
- Thinking about the pros and cons of different ways to solve a problem
People and Technology Systems
- Figuring out how a system should work and how changes in the future will affect it
- Thinking about the pros and cons of different options and picking the best one
Problem Solving
- Noticing a problem and figuring out the best way to solve it
Job Market and Opportunities for Database Performance Analyst in Kentucky
- The demand for Database Performance Analysts has been increasing across various industries, driven by a growing reliance on data for decision-making and operational efficiency.
- As organizations across Kentucky embrace digital transformation, the need for professionals who can optimize database performance is becoming a priority.
Key sectors contributing to this demand include:
- Healthcare: With many healthcare providers utilizing large databases for patient management and research, there is a pressing need for analysts to ensure efficient data processing and retrieval.
- Finance: Financial institutions are focused on maintaining secure and high-performance databases to manage sensitive information and comply with regulations.
- Manufacturing: As Kentucky holds a significant number of manufacturing plants, there's a requirement for database professionals to manage inventory, production data, and supply chain logistics.
Growth potential for Database Performance Analysts in Kentucky remains strong. As businesses expand their data capabilities or transition to more sophisticated database technologies, they will seek professionals who can enhance system performance and address any existing bottlenecks.
Geographical hotspots within Kentucky for this profession include:
- Louisville: With a vibrant tech scene, Louisville is home to many companies that rely heavily on data analytics, creating numerous opportunities for Database Performance Analysts.
- Lexington: A hub for research and development, especially in industries like healthcare and education, Lexington offers a growing market for database professionals.
- Northern Kentucky: Proximity to Cincinnati allows access to a regional market where various businesses are investing in data-driven solutions.
The continued growth of cloud computing and big data technologies may further contribute to job openings. Organizations increasingly seek professionals skilled in optimizing performance for cloud-based databases and ensuring efficient data management practices.
Networking opportunities through local tech meetups, conferences, and industry events can provide valuable connections that may lead to job openings or collaborations in Kentucky.
Top Related Careers to Database Performance Analyst 2024
Additional Resources To Help You Become a Database Performance Analyst in Kentucky
Oracle University
Access a range of online courses and training materials focused on database performance management and optimization.
Oracle UniversityMicrosoft Learn
Explore modules and learning paths that cover the integration and optimization of SQL Server databases and performance tuning best practices.
Microsoft LearnAWS Training and Certification
Participate in training resources related to Amazon Web Services database services, including performance analysis and optimization techniques.
AWS TrainingDatabase Performance Blog
Read insights and practical advice from industry experts on improving database performance and troubleshooting common issues.
Database Performance BlogInternational Association for Database Management (IADBM)
Engage with a community of database professionals, gaining access to the latest research, webinars, and conferences.
IADBMData Management Association (DAMA) International
Discover resources related to data management, including books, publications, and webinars on data governance and performance metrics.
DAMA InternationalRedgate Software
Utilize tools and resources for SQL database performance monitoring and optimization, along with blogs and community insights.
Redgate SoftwareKDNuggets
Stay updated on the latest trends and techniques in data science and database performance optimization through articles and tutorials.
KDNuggetsCoursera
Enroll in courses offered by leading universities and organizations on database management, SQL, and performance analysis.
CourseraLinkedIn Learning
Access a wide array of video tutorials and courses specifically focused on database performance analysis and related technologies.
LinkedIn Learning
By utilizing these resources, you will deepen your understanding and skills in database performance analysis, staying up to date with industry trends and best practices.
Frequently Asked Questions (FAQs) About Database Performance Analyst in Kentucky
What is a Database Performance Analyst?
A Database Performance Analyst is responsible for overseeing the performance and efficiency of database systems. You analyze database queries, monitor performance metrics, and make recommendations for tuning and optimization to ensure that data storage and retrieval is fast and reliable.
What skills are necessary for a Database Performance Analyst?
Essential skills include:
- Proficiency in SQL and database management systems (e.g., Oracle, SQL Server, MySQL).
- Understanding of performance tuning and optimization techniques.
- Analytical and problem-solving skills.
- Experience with database monitoring tools and software.
- Strong communication skills for collaborating with IT teams and stakeholders.
What educational background is required for this role?
Typically, a bachelor’s degree in Computer Science, Information Technology, or a related field is required. Some positions may prefer a master’s degree or specialized certifications in database management and performance optimization.
Are certifications important for a Database Performance Analyst?
Yes, certifications can enhance your credibility and job prospects. Relevant certifications include:
- Microsoft Certified: Azure Database Administrator Associate
- Oracle Database SQL Certified Associate
- Certified Data Management Professional (CDMP).
What job responsibilities can I expect in this role?
Responsibilities may include:
- Analyzing performance metrics and identifying bottlenecks.
- Conducting database performance tuning and optimization.
- Collaborating with developers to improve database queries.
- Implementing backup and recovery solutions.
- Generating reports and documentation for performance analysis.
What is the job outlook for Database Performance Analysts in Kentucky?
The job outlook for Database Performance Analysts is favorable, as businesses increasingly rely on data-driven decision-making. With growth in sectors such as healthcare, finance, and technology, opportunities are expected to rise.
What industries employ Database Performance Analysts?
You can find opportunities in various industries, including:
- Technology and software development
- Financial services
- Healthcare
- Government agencies
- Retail and e-commerce
Is remote work an option for Database Performance Analysts?
Many companies offer remote or hybrid work options for Database Performance Analysts, especially in the tech industry. Your ability to work from home may depend on the organization's policies and the specific projects you are involved in.
What are the salary expectations for this position in Kentucky?
Salaries vary based on experience, education, and the employer. As of the latest data, the average salary for a Database Performance Analyst in Kentucky ranges from $70,000 to $100,000 annually, with potential for higher earnings in senior roles.
How can I advance my career as a Database Performance Analyst?
To advance your career, consider:
- Gaining additional certifications and specialized training.
- Seeking mentorship and networking opportunities within the industry.
- Taking on increasingly complex projects and leadership roles.
- Staying updated on the latest database technologies and trends.